Gerard spent his childhood in his hometown of Boskoop where at the age of 17 he met the love of his life Nellie. The two were separated by war when Gerard was taken to a forced labor camp in Germany. Nearly three years later the labor camp was liberated and Gerard made his way back to the Netherlands where he and Nellie married February 13, 1946. Gerard started a bakery in Soestdijk where he baked for the Dutch Royal family for five years. During his time at Soestdijk his children Peter (1946) and Marja (1949) were born.
Gerard and his family immigrated to the United States in 1951. He obtained a job baking for the United States Marine Corps at Camp Lejeune, NC where his daughter Rietta (1953) was born. In 1954 Gerard drove his family across the U.S. to Washington where he made Marysville his permanent home. In 1955 Gerard purchased the Marysville Home Bakery, later named Oosterwyk’s Dutch Bakery, which has been family owned for 59 years. Baking was a passion for Gerard. Gerard, a master baker, could be found baking in the bakery well past his 90th birthday. Even at the age of 93, Gerard readily recalled recipes and eagerly gave baking advice.
